Profile Summary
Kentucky First Federal Bancorp is the holding company for First Federal Savings and Loan Association of Hazard, Hazard, Kentucky (First Federal of Hazard) and First Federal Savings Bank of Kentucky, Frankfort, Kentucky (First Federal of Kentucky) (collectively, the Banks). The Company's operations consist primarily of operating the Banks as two independent, community-oriented savings institutions. First Federal of Hazard is engaged in the business of attracting deposits from the general public and using such funds to originate, when available, loans secured by first mortgages on owner-occupied, residential real estate and, occasionally, other loans secured by real estate. First Federal of Kentucky is engaged in the business of attracting deposits from the general public and the origination primarily of adjustable-rate loans secured by first mortgages on owner-occupied and non-owner-occupied one-to four-family residences in Franklin, Boyle, Garrard and surrounding counties in Kentucky.

The PE ratio (or price-to-earnings ratio) is the one of the most popular valuation measures used by stock market investors. It is calculated by dividing a company's price per share by its earnings per share.
The PE ratio can be seen as being expressed in years, in the sense that it shows the number of years of earnings which would be required to pay back the purchase price, ignoring inflation. So in general terms, the higher the PE, the more expensive the stock is.
